NEWS:
Paivis, Corp. to Develop Dividend Program for Shareholders
Nov 13, 2008 10:37:16 (ET)
ATLANTA, GA, Nov 13, 2008 (MARKET WIRE via COMTEX) -- Paivis, Corp. ("PAIVIS" or the "Company") (PINKSHEETS: PAVC) today announces its new CEO is developing a dividend program for its shareholders.
The program will consist of stock dividends and may be implemented in stages or on a regular basis. A long-term plan may include cash dividends subject to profitability.
Mr. Sands, CEO of Paivis, stated: "I believe that the Company's recently announced acquisition plans will provide greater shareholder value, but could also provide a mechanism to reward our patient and loyal shareholder base. We plan on presenting a program to the board to vote on soon. As the Company executes on its business plan and achieves growth, the planned dividend program will share success with our shareholders."
About Paivis, Corp.
Paivis, Corp. is a wholesale telecommunications carrier that sells prepaid "point-of-sale activated" and live cards. Paivis generates its revenues through the sale of prepaid calling cards and wireless services, and international wholesale termination. Products are sold throughout many of the country's major retail outlets.
